COLLEGE STATION – SEC Network is returning the All-Softball Weekend and Bases Loaded as highlights to the more than 70 softball games airing across ESPN networks during the 2017 season.
Â
SEC Network begins its more than 50-game schedule with an "All Softball Weekend" March 11 and 12, exclusively airing the sport of softball Saturday and Sunday, showcasing every SEC inner-conference matchup in the process.
Â
Texas A&M was selected for nine games, with seven contests airing on SEC Network and two on ESPNU.
Â
In the conference opener, Texas A&M's Saturday and Sunday games against Mississippi State will be aired on SEC Network. On March 26, the Aggies and Missouri will be featured on ESPNU at noon CT.
Â
The Aggies' series at South Carolina on April 1-3 was picked as the Saturday-Monday series with all three contests aired on SEC Network. The Maroon and White's Friday contest at Arkansas on April 14 can be seen on ESPNU.
Â
On April 22, Texas A&M's game against Georgia will be on SEC Network at 5 p.m. CT along with April 29's contest at Kentucky at 2 p.m. CT.
Â
The network rounds home with a "Bases Loaded" special the final weekend prior to the SEC tournament. The three-hour show will swing through the best moments of seven games featuring every SEC softball team.
Â
For the third year, SEC Network is slated to air every first round and second round game in the SEC Softball Championship May 10 and 11. SEC Network's on-site studio plans for the tournament will be announced closer to the event's date. The semifinals will air on ESPNU on May 12 and the championship on ESPN on May 13.
